Cooperative catalysis in glycosidation reactions with o-glycosyl trichloroacetimidates as glycosyl donors
Geng, Yiqun,Kumar, Amit,Faidallah, Hassan M.,Albar, Hassan A.,Mhkalid, Ibrahim A.,Schmidt, Richard R.
, p. 10089 - 10092 (2013)
Thiourea mediates cooperative glycosidation through hydrogen bonding. N,N′-Diarylthiourea as cocatalyst enforces an SN2-type acid-catalyzed glycosidation even at room temperature (see scheme; Bn=benzyl). From O-(α-glycosyl) trichloroacetimidates as glycosyl donors and various acceptors, β-glycosides are preferentially or exclusively obtained.
